This is a port of resh, a restricted shell that only allowes execution of
previously defined command aliases.
The port passes portlint, and I've tested it on amd64, but not on other
architectures. Since resh is written in Rust, I suspect the supported
architectures will be the same as the architectures supported by Rust.
